Can you upload SVG files to Wix?

Uploading an SVG Wix Logo File to Your Site Click Media on the left side of the Editor. Click the Upload Media icon. Select the SVG Logo file from your computer. Click Add to Page to add it to your site.

What format are vector images saved as?

The W3C standard vector image format is called SVG (Scalable Vector Graphics). Inkscape and recent versions of Adobe Illustrator and CorelDRAW have good support for reading and writing SVG.

How do I add a header image in Wix?

Wix Editor: Using an Image as Your Site’s Header Click Add on the left side of the Editor. Click Image. Click the type of image you want to add. Select your image and click Add to Page. Drag and drop the image into the header.

How do I crop a vector in Wix?

To crop an image manually: Click the image in the Editor. Click the Crop icon . Crop your image by doing the following: Drag the crop handles to select the part of the image that you want to crop. Move the crop window over the exact area you want to crop. Click the Apply icon .

Why can’t I upload images to Wix?

Clear your browser’s cache. Logout of your Wix account, then sign in and retry uploading the file. Temporarily disable any internet security programs installed on your computer (e.g., antivirus, firewall) and retry uploading the file. Try uploading from a different computer, using a different internet connection.

How do I upload a file to Wix?

To upload a document: Click the Media icon on the left side of the Editor. Click the Upload Media icon . Choose your file(s) from your computer. (Optional) Select the file and click Add to Page to add it to your site.

Does Wix have an FTP?

Currently, Wix does not offer an FTP (File Transfer Protocol) service, like Filezilla.

Is SVG a vector file?

A svg (Scalable Vector Graphics) file is a vector image file format. A vector image uses geometric forms such as points, lines, curves and shapes (polygons) to represent different parts of the image as discrete objects. These forms can be individually edited.

Which is better SVG or EPS?

SVG files are a better choice for website design, whereas EPS can act as a backup for the printers who may ask for it, given any chance. SVG file formats are suited for graphics and iconic elements on a website, whereas EPS file format is better for high-quality document printing, logos, and marketing materials.
